08:15 AM — You will be picked up at your hotel lobby and driven into the green countryside of Sabah.
First stop is Tamparuli Town, where you can walk on the well-known suspension bridge called Jambatan Tamparuli and enjoy the local town vibe.
Next, visit the Nabalu Handicraft Market, a small hill stop where local sellers offer fresh fruits, vegetables, and handmade crafts.
01:30 PM — Have lunch at a local restaurant.
02:30 PM — After lunch, continue to Desa Cow Farm. As the roads narrow, you will see wide green fields at the foot of Mount Kinabalu. Here, cattle roam the open land and produce fresh milk. You can get close to the cows, bottle feed the calves, and try fresh milk or yoghurt from the farm.
Then, head to Kundasang and check in at a mountain resort. You will notice the cooler air at this higher place. Enjoy free time to explore the resort as you like.
07:30 PM — Dinner and overnight at the mountain resort.
05:30 AM — Wake up to a cool misty morning with views of Mount Kinabalu covered in soft light. Birds sing and clouds fill the valley below.
Start your day at Poring Hot Springs. Walk the Canopy Treetop Walk, a 175-meter walkway hanging 60 meters above the forest, and see the old rainforest from above. A short 20-minute hike is needed to reach the walkway.
After that, relax in the hot sulphur baths surrounded by gardens, or try the nearby cold pool.
01:30 PM — Enjoy lunch at a local restaurant.
After lunch, visit Kinabalu National Park, Malaysia’s first UNESCO World Heritage Site and part of Kinabalu UNESCO Global Geopark.
At 1,500 meters above sea level, the park covers 754 square kilometers and has Mount Kinabalu at its center. The mountain rises 4,095 meters and stands above the valleys below.
Breathe in the cool fresh air as you join a guided walk through the Botanical Garden and learn about the plants in the park.
05:00 PM — Return to Kota Kinabalu city and drop off at your hotel.

In a cool subtropical highland climate, it's best to dress in layers to adapt to varying temperatures throughout the day and potential rain. Pack a light jacket or sweater, long-sleeved shirts, and a waterproof jacket or umbrella. Don't forget sunscreen, sunglasses, and comfortable walking shoes.
